The Hungry Bot: Healthy vs. Junk Food

Source: Stemoto Original

Spread food tokens on a large floor mat. Code or manually drive a bot to 'eat' (collect) only the healthy foods (fruits, vegetables) while navigating around the junk food obstacles. A gamified approach to health and nutrition concepts.

Props & Materials Required

  • Botley 2.0 or remote-controlled mBot
  • Printed or laser-cut food tokens (fruits, vegetables, pizza, candy, etc.)
  • Large floor mat or chart paper
  • Small basket attachment for the bot

Step-by-Step Instructions

1

Set Up the Food Map

Spread food tokens randomly on a large floor mat. Use green tokens for healthy foods (apple, carrot, milk) and red tokens for junk food (chips, candy, soda).

2

Attach the Basket

Tape a small paper basket or cup to the front of the bot. This is the bot's 'mouth' that will collect the food tokens.

3

Plan the Route

Before coding, the child must visually plan a route that hits all the green tokens while avoiding the red ones. Discuss: What is the most efficient path?

4

Code and Drive

Program the bot (or use the remote control) to follow the planned route. The bot 'eats' the healthy food by pushing it into the basket.

5

Score and Discuss

Count the tokens collected. Healthy food = +1 point. Junk food accidentally collected = -2 points. Discuss why each food is healthy or unhealthy. Play again to beat the high score!

Why It Works & Notes

This project gamifies health and nutrition concepts while developing spatial orientation and basic logic. Children must plan a route that collects healthy foods while avoiding junk food — combining sequencing skills with EVS curriculum on healthy eating.
